نویسنده: ProHoster

انتشار کتابخانه چند رسانه ای SDL 2.28.0. تغییر به توسعه SDL 3.0

پس از هفت ماه توسعه، انتشار کتابخانه SDL 2.28.0 (Simple DirectMedia Layer) با هدف ساده سازی نوشتن بازی ها و برنامه های چند رسانه ای منتشر شد. کتابخانه SDL امکاناتی مانند خروجی گرافیک دوبعدی و سه بعدی با شتاب سخت افزاری، مدیریت ورودی، پخش صدا، خروجی سه بعدی از طریق OpenGL/OpenGL ES/Vulkan و بسیاری از عملیات مرتبط دیگر را فراهم می کند. این کتابخانه به زبان C نوشته شده و تحت مجوز Zlib توزیع شده است. […]

SysLinuxOS، توزیع برای یکپارچه سازان سیستم و مدیران معرفی شد

توزیع SysLinuxOS 12 منتشر شده است که بر اساس بسته Debian 12 ساخته شده است و با هدف ارائه یک محیط زنده قابل بوت بهینه شده برای یکپارچه سازان و مدیران سیستم است. سازه هایی با دسکتاپ GNOME (4.8 گیگابایت) و MATE (4.6 گیگابایت) برای دانلود آماده شده اند. این ترکیب شامل مجموعه ای از برنامه های از پیش نصب شده برای نظارت و تشخیص عملکرد شبکه، تونل سازی ترافیک، راه اندازی VPN، سازماندهی از راه دور […]

Wolvic 1.4، مرورگر وب برای دستگاه های واقعیت مجازی منتشر شد

انتشار مرورگر وب Wolvic 1.4 که برای استفاده در سیستم های واقعیت افزوده و مجازی طراحی شده است، منتشر شد. این پروژه توسعه مرورگر فایرفاکس واقعیت را که قبلا توسط موزیلا توسعه داده شده بود، ادامه می دهد. پس از رکود پایگاه کد واقعیت فایرفاکس تحت پروژه Wolvic، توسعه آن توسط Igalia که به دلیل مشارکت در توسعه پروژه‌های رایگانی مانند GNOME، GTK، WebKitGTK، Epiphany، GStreamer، Wine، Mesa شناخته می‌شود، ادامه یافت.

انتشار Gyroflow 1.5.1، نرم افزار تثبیت کننده ویدئو

نسخه جدیدی از سیستم تثبیت کننده ویدیو Gyroflow در دسترس است که در پس پردازش کار می کند و از داده های ژیروسکوپ و شتاب سنج برای جبران اعوجاج ناشی از لرزش و حرکت ناهموار دوربین استفاده می کند. کد پروژه در Rust نوشته شده است (اینترفیس از کتابخانه Qt استفاده می کند) و تحت مجوز GPLv3 توزیع می شود. بیلدها برای لینوکس (AppImage)، ویندوز و macOS منتشر شده‌اند. پشتیبانی به عنوان استفاده […]

ارتقاء Bcachefs به هسته لینوکس

کنت اورستریت، نویسنده سیستم حافظه پنهان دستگاه بلوک BCache SSD، که بخشی از هسته لینوکس است، در سخنرانی خود در کنفرانس LSFMM 2023 (Linux Storage, Filesystem, Memory Management & BPF Summit) نتایج کار بر روی ارتقاء را خلاصه کرد. فایل سیستم Bcachefs را وارد ترکیب اصلی هسته لینوکس کرد و در مورد برنامه هایی برای توسعه بیشتر این فایل سیستم صحبت کرد. که در […]

بازآفرینی کلیدهای رمزنگاری بر اساس تجزیه و تحلیل ویدئو با LED پاور

گروهی از محققان دانشگاه دیوید بن گوریون (اسرائیل) روش جدیدی برای حملات شخص ثالث ایجاد کرده اند که به شما امکان می دهد از راه دور مقادیر کلیدهای رمزگذاری را بر اساس الگوریتم های ECDSA و SIKE از طریق تجزیه و تحلیل ویدئویی از یک دوربین بازیابی کنید. نشانگر LED یک کارت خوان هوشمند یا یک دستگاه متصل به یک هاب USB با گوشی هوشمند که عملیات را با دانگل انجام می دهد را می گیرد. این روش بر اساس […]

nginx 1.25.1 منتشر شد

انتشار شعبه اصلی nginx 1.25.1 شکل گرفته است که در آن توسعه ویژگی های جدید ادامه دارد. در شاخه پایدار 1.24.x که به صورت موازی نگهداری می شود، فقط تغییرات مربوط به رفع اشکالات و آسیب پذیری های جدی ایجاد می شود. در آینده، بر اساس شاخه اصلی 1.25.x، یک شاخه پایدار 1.26 تشکیل خواهد شد. در میان تغییرات: یک دستورالعمل "http2" جداگانه برای فعال کردن انتخابی پروتکل HTTP/2 در […]

انتشار مرورگر Tor 12.0.7 و توزیع Tails 5.14

انتشار Tails 5.14 (The Amnesic Incognito Live System)، یک کیت توزیع تخصصی بر پایه بسته Debian و طراحی شده برای دسترسی ناشناس به شبکه، منتشر شد. خروج ناشناس به Tails توسط سیستم Tor ارائه می شود. همه اتصالات، به جز ترافیک از طریق شبکه Tor، به طور پیش فرض توسط فیلتر بسته مسدود می شوند. رمزگذاری برای ذخیره داده های کاربر در ذخیره داده های کاربر بین حالت اجرا استفاده می شود. […]

نهمین به‌روزرسانی بسته استارتر ALT p10

نهمین عرضه کیت های استارتر بر روی پلتفرم دهم ALT منتشر شد. ساخت های مبتنی بر مخزن پایدار برای کاربران پیشرفته هستند. اکثر کیت های شروع کننده، ساخت های زنده ای هستند که در محیط های گرافیکی دسکتاپ و مدیران پنجره (DE/WM) موجود برای سیستم عامل های ALT متفاوت هستند. در صورت لزوم می توان سیستم را از روی این بیلدهای زنده نصب کرد. به روز رسانی برنامه ریزی شده بعدی برای 12 سپتامبر 2023 برنامه ریزی شده است. […]

پشتیبانی WebRTC به OBS Studio با قابلیت پخش در حالت P2P اضافه شده است

پایه کد OBS Studio، بسته ای برای استریم، ترکیب و ضبط ویدیو، برای پشتیبانی از فناوری WebRTC تغییر یافته است که می تواند به جای پروتکل RTMP برای پخش ویدیو بدون سرور میانی، که در آن محتوای P2P مستقیماً به آن منتقل می شود، استفاده شود. مرورگر کاربر پیاده سازی WebRTC بر اساس استفاده از کتابخانه libdatachannel نوشته شده در C++ است. در حال حاضر […]

Debian GNU/Hurd Release 2023

توزیع Debian GNU/Hurd 2023 منتشر شد که محیط نرم افزار دبیان را با هسته گنو/هرد ترکیب می کند. مخزن Debian GNU/Hurd شامل تقریباً 65٪ از بسته های کل اندازه آرشیو دبیان، از جمله پورت های Firefox و Xfce است. ساخت‌های نصب (364 مگابایت) فقط برای معماری i386 تولید می‌شوند. برای آشنایی با کیت توزیع بدون نصب، تصاویر آماده (4.9 گیگابایت) برای ماشین های مجازی آماده شده است. دبیان گنو/هرد […]

انتشار Tinygo 0.28، کامپایلر Go مبتنی بر LLVM

نسخه‌ای از پروژه Tinygo 0.28 در دسترس است که یک کامپایلر Go را برای مناطقی توسعه می‌دهد که به نمایش فشرده کد حاصل و مصرف منابع کم نیاز دارند، مانند میکروکنترلرها و سیستم‌های تک پردازنده فشرده. کامپایل برای پلتفرم‌های هدف مختلف با استفاده از LLVM پیاده‌سازی می‌شود و کتابخانه‌های مورد استفاده در جعبه ابزار اصلی پروژه Go برای پشتیبانی از زبان استفاده می‌شوند. این کد تحت مجوز […]